Belton Johnson (born July 23, 1980, in Coffeeville, Mississippi) is a Canadian football offensive tackle for the Edmonton Eskimos of the Canadian Football League. He was signed by the Cincinnati Bengals as an undrafted free agent in 2003. He played college football at Mississippi. Johnson has also been a member of the Winnipeg Blue Bombers and the Saskatchewan Roughriders. He is the older brother of NFL offensive lineman Marcus Johnson.
